In Week 5 of the 2024 NFL season, the NFC South opponents Tampa Bay Buccaneers and Atlanta Falcons will face off on “Thursday Night Football”. Tampa Bay (3-1) put together its best offensive performance of the year so far with a 33-16 victory over Philadelphia. Atlanta (2-2) earned a last-minute 26-24 win over New Orleans in Week 4 to stay just one game behind the Buccaneers at the top of the standings.

Tampa Bay rushed for a season-high 334 yards against Philadelphia. Through Week 4, Buccaneers quarterback Baker Mayfield is completing a career-high 70.5% of his passes. He is sixth in the NFL in passing yards (984) and second in touchdown passes (eight).

Baker Mayfield contract details

Mayfield signed a contract extension with the Buccaneers this offseason to remain with Tampa Bay through the 2026 season.

  • Expression: 3 years
  • Total value: $100 million
  • Average Annual Value (AAV): $33.33 million
  • Guaranteed money: $50 million

Mayfield’s cap hit per season varies depending on his contract. For 2024, Mayfield’s cap hit is $6.9 million. That increases to $35.77 million in 2025 and $45.77 million in 2026. There are two invalid years attached to the end of the contract for 2027 and 2028.

Who is the highest paid NFL player?

Dallas Cowboys quarterback Dak Prescott is the highest-paid player in the NFL following his new contract ahead of the 2024 NFL season, according to AAV. He became the first player in NFL history to reach $60 million through AAV.

Prescott also set the record for guaranteed money with $231 million, breaking Deshaun Watson’s previous record. Patrick Mahomes still holds the record for total value with the 10-year, $450 million contract he signed in 2020.

Complete list of highest paid NFL players

By all metrics, the ten highest-paid players in the NFL are all quarterbacks. Here’s what the breakdown looks like by AAV, guarantees and total contract value this season.

AAV

  • Dak Prescott, Cowboys: $60 million
  • Joe Burrow, Bengals: $55 million
  • Trevor Lawrence, Jaguars: $55 million
  • Jordan Love, Packers: $55 million
  • Tua Tagovailoa, Dolphins: $53.1 million
  • Jared Goff, Lions: $53 million
  • Justin Herbert, Chargers: $52.5 million
  • Lamar Jackson, Ravens: $52 million
  • Jalen Hurts, Eagles: $51 million
  • Kyler Murray, Cardinals: $46.1 million

Guaranteed money

  • Dak Prescott, Cowboys: $231 million
  • Deshaun Watson, Browns: $230 million
  • Joe Burrow, Bengals: $219.01 million
  • Justin Herbert, Chargers: $218.74 million
  • Trevor Lawrence, Jaguars: $200 million
  • Lamar Jackson, Ravens: $185 million
  • Jalen Hurts, Eagles: $179.4 million
  • Jared Goff: $170.61 million
  • Tua Tagovailoa: $167.17 million
  • Jordan Love: $160.3 million

Total contract value

  • Patrick Mahomes, Chiefs: $450 million
  • Joe Burrow, Bengals: $275 million
  • Trevor Lawrence, Jaguars: $275 million
  • Justin Herbert, Chargers: $262.5 million
  • Lamar Jackson, Ravens: $260 million
  • Josh Allen, Bills: $258.04 million
  • Jalen Hurts, Eagles: $255 million
  • Dak Prescott, Cowboys: $240 million
  • Kyler Murray, Cardinals: $230.5 million
  • Deshaun Watson, Browns: $230 million
